When freeing an S2 MMU, we free the associated pgd, but omit to mark the structure as invalid. Subsequently, a call to kvm_nested_s2_unmap() would pick these invalid S2 MMUs and pass them down the teardown path. This ends up with a nasty warning as we try to unmap an unallocated set of page tables. Fix this by making the S2 MMU invalid on freeing the pgd by calling kvm_init_nested_s2_mmu().
